Jaewon Choung is a scholar working on Mechanical Engineering, Water Science and Technology and Biomedical Engineering. According to data from OpenAlex, Jaewon Choung has authored 11 papers receiving a total of 363 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 7 papers in Mechanical Engineering, 7 papers in Water Science and Technology and 3 papers in Biomedical Engineering. Recurrent topics in Jaewon Choung’s work include Minerals Flotation and Separation Techniques (6 papers), Mineral Processing and Grinding (3 papers) and Metallurgical Processes and Thermodynamics (3 papers). Jaewon Choung is often cited by papers focused on Minerals Flotation and Separation Techniques (6 papers), Mineral Processing and Grinding (3 papers) and Metallurgical Processes and Thermodynamics (3 papers). Jaewon Choung collaborates with scholars based in Canada, China and United States. Jaewon Choung's co-authors include Zhenghe Xu, Zhiang Zhou, Jianjun Liu, J.A. Finch, W. B. McKinnon, David Kelly, Jacob H. Masliyah, Roe‐Hoan Yoon, G.H. Luttrell and Joris Vandenberghe and has published in prestigious journals such as Environmental Science & Technology, Industrial & Engineering Chemistry Research and Minerals Engineering.
